http://www.aihrhre.org/information-gathering/ When an incident of violence by State or non-state actors occurs in a conflict situation, it is often the local people who are the first eye-witnesses. Effective human rights monitoring, we may say, depends largely on accurate information gathered from eye witnesses’ to an incident. Our latest blog post contains a summary of a recent workshop session by noted journalist, Marwaan Makan Makar on the importance of information gathering, documentation, and sharing for effective human rights monitoring.
